Blizzard, the gaming giant behind the all-new Diablo 4, has asked PC players to install a VPN to access the game amid a barrage of DDoS attacks from hackers. But how can a VPN help?

VPNs (Virtual Private Networks) add an ironclad layer of privacy to your browsing – protecting all of your online data from bad actors and keeping your browsing history hidden from prying eyes. It does this by creating an end-to-end encrypted pathway between your device and the internet.

It’s easiest to imagine this as a secure tunnel that connects you with the website or online service that you’re interacting with.

By routing everything through this tunnel, the VPN adds protection to your internet connection – encrypting all of your data when you surf the web, stream a boxset from a video streaming service, make a video call, and more.

It allows you to manually change your IP address, making it appear as if you’re connecting to the internet from another country.  

In terms of protecting against DDoS attacks plaguing Diablo 4 players, using a virtual private network (VPN) could help protect you against attacks by masking your IP address and encrypting your traffic. With the , these incredibly useful apps will only cost a few pounds each month.

Blizzard group supervisor Adam Fletcher, the patch notes include a whopping 6,600 phrases!

  • Eternal Realm = Normal and Hardcore characters which are non-season.
  • Seasonal Realm begins 7/20 w/ Season 1.
  • Normal characters on the Eternal Realm can have map/altar development carry over to regular characters within the Seasonal Realm.
  • HC characters on the Eternal Realm can have map/altar development carry over to HC characters within the Seasonal Realm.
  • HC characters have to be alive w/ that development to hold over.
  • Normal / HC solely feed into one another. Not each. They are separate buckets.
  • After the 1.1.0 patch hits or anytime throughout the season you may log in along with your most progressed character in Eternal Realm to hold that map/altar progress into your seasonal character.
  • You can go browsing each after 1.1.0 hits and you’ll then have 15 collected altars in your seasonal character as it’s additive.
  • Completing the entire map/altars earlier than 1.1.0 will likely be a pleasant enhance for people who put within the work.
  • For readability: Starting in season one Sacred objects have a stage requirement CAP of 60 and Ancestral objects have a stage requirement CAP of 80.
  • So objects you discover at stage 100 will solely require a stage 80 character as a way to equip!
